The Department of Psychological and Brain Sciences at the University of Wisconsin- Milwaukee (UWM) invites applications for a full-time teaching faculty position. This is a 9-month instructional academic staff position with the possibility of additional paid teaching opportunities over the summer. The teaching faculty position offers a competitive salary and full benefits. This appointment will be on a yearly renewable contract, based on satisfactory performance and instructional needs of the department. The successful applicant will be able to teach at the Bachelor’s, Master’s, and PhD level in a subset of courses related to psychological and brain sciences. Particular needs include introduction to psychology, child psychology, psychology of gender, advanced statistics and quantitative methods (e.g., an introduction to R), advanced classes in clinical psychology and behavioral neuroscience, and advanced laboratory classes in behavioral neuroscience. Classes on other specialized topics in psychology may also be considered. The standard teaching load will be four classes per semester. It is expected that the successful candidate will start by Fall 2026, although applications will be evaluated on a rolling basis until the position has been filled.
